U.S. Air Force Senior Airman Catherine Dennis, a Military Working Dog (MWD) handler, guides Liko, MWD, both assigned to the 354th Security Forces Squadron, in a car inspection on Eielson Air Force Base, Alaska, March 7, 2022. National K9 Veterans Day is celebrated annually on March 13. It is a day to commemorate and honor the service and sacrifices of American MWDs throughout history. (U.S.......
